Gizzernl wrote:
I am wondering, why does the tokina look old. I also have the 80-200 at-x pro and hoping to upgrade to the K5 or FF if it ever comes. Wondering why it is making you say it looks old? Is the resolution too low, is the sensor better than the lens?
It seems that the chip on the my Tokina does not "talk" with my K5. So I went to tokina service to reset the chip and they told me that unfortunately they do not make this service on such old lens (2001). So I found I different solution .... I did it by myself with a chip resetter I've prepared for such use. So no need to change such very good lens.
